Unlocking the Mysteries: How to Distinguish Crafted Glass
Figuring out whether a item of glass is genuinely handblown can feel as deciphering a mystery. Examine closely for subtle irregularities; true handblown creations often feature tiny bubbles embedded within the substance, a consequence of the creation process. Furthermore, observe the foot – it's frequently a little uneven and may have a visible join mark, a small mark where the tool was secured during manufacturing. Crafted vs. Pressed Glass: Crucial Variations & How to Recognize
The basic distinction between handblown and pressed glass is found in their production processes. Handblown glass, called free-blown glass, is individually created by a skilled glassblower who blows molten glass into a specific form using techniques. This produces slight irregularities and a distinctive appearance. In contrast , pressed glass is produced by pressing molten glass into a steel mold. This technique generates a consistent appearance and usually features intricate patterns. To tell the two, examine air pockets – handblown glass generally has more. Also, pressed glass edges are cleaner and more defined than those of handblown pieces. Finally, review for consistent patterns; a demonstrable sign of pressed glass.
